The effectiveness of potassium sorbate as an antimicrobial agent is also dependent on the matrix pH, which dictates to what extent the sorbate ion will be protonated. Potassium sorbate is most effective in acidic matrices, and is not recommended for alkaline products.

Emulsifiers are substances that help stabilize mixtures of oil and water, preventing them from separating. They work by reducing the surface tension between these two components. In cake recipes, emulsifiers contribute to a finer crumb structure, improve the moisture retention, and enhance the overall shelf life of the cake. While synthetic emulsifiers have long been used in commercial baking, natural alternatives have started to gain traction among home bakers and professionals.
Aspartame is one of the most widely used artificial sweeteners in the world. Since its discovery in 1965, it has become a popular sugar substitute in various food and beverage products. Aspartame is approximately 200 times sweeter than sucrose ( table sugar) and has gained acceptance among manufacturers due to its low-calorie content. As a result, the demand for aspartame has surged, prompting the growth of several manufacturers specializing in its production. One of the most well-known uses of isopropyl alcohol is in the medical field. Its antimicrobial properties make it an effective disinfectant, widely utilized for sanitizing surfaces and equipment in hospitals and clinics. Healthcare professionals often use isopropyl alcohol at concentrations of 70% for skin disinfection before injections or surgical procedures. This concentration is particularly effective because it allows for adequate penetration into the cells of microorganisms, allowing the alcohol to denature proteins and ultimately kill the pathogens.
